Max posts - thread splitting but where are originals?

Post by noideay on July 8th 2009, 6:08 am

Once a thread has reached the 990 max posts I've seen that it is supposed to lock down & split into a new thread.

We've had numerous threads that have reached the 990 but instead of the thread splitting into a new one it jsut loses all the previous posts.

Is this right? is there anyway to retrieve these lost posts? I read the limitations to be that a new thread would be started up? where can i find the new thread? or the old one for that matter? have i interpretated this incorrectly?

Sorry so many questions, but last one, what can we do to stop the posts being culled like this? We've lost lots of very precious pics & memories of our members' babies
